CC   -!- FUNCTION: Key component of the cytosolic iron-sulfur protein assembly
CC       (CIA) complex, a multiprotein complex that mediates the incorporation
CC       of iron-sulfur cluster into apoproteins specifically involved in DNA
CC       metabolism and genomic integrity. In the CIA complex, MMS19 acts as an
CC       adapter between early-acting CIA components and a subset of cellular
CC       target iron-sulfur proteins. {ECO:0000256|RuleBase:RU367072}.
CC   -!- SUBUNIT: Component of the CIA complex. {ECO:0000256|RuleBase:RU367072}.
CC   -!- SUBCELLULAR LOCATION: Cytoplasm, cytoskeleton, spindle
CC       {ECO:0000256|RuleBase:RU367072}. Nucleus
CC       {ECO:0000256|ARBA:ARBA00004123, ECO:0000256|RuleBase:RU367072}.
CC   -!- SIMILARITY: Belongs to the MET18/MMS19 family.
CC       {ECO:0000256|ARBA:ARBA00009340, ECO:0000256|RuleBase:RU367072}.
